3. Special Photography Categories: Indian, Pakistani, and Bangladeshi Weddings
Each Asian culture brings something unique to wedding photography:
• Indian Wedding Photography: Famous for elaborate decor, vivid celebrations, and detailed customs, Indian weddings provide numerous chances for artistic shots.
• Pakistani Wedding Photography: Traditionally, these weddings span several days, with celebrations like the Mehendi, Baraat, and Walima. A Pakistani Wedding Photographer appreciates the significance of capturing each stage authentically.
• Bangladeshi Wedding Photography: The intricate cultural traditions and vibrant attires make Bangladeshi weddings visually stunning. A Expert Bangladeshi wedding photographer can emphasize intricate elements and expressions unique to these events.
